Many of you may be aware that The QLD Government made an election promise to bring in three key recreational fishing only net-free areas last election in; St Helens Beach to Cape Hillsborough; Keppel Bay to Fitzroy River; and Trinity Bay.

The Queensland Government is now under severe pressure from the powerful commercial fishing lobby to stop these three proposed net-free recreational fishing areas. We understand the Queensland Government will make a decision on the Net Free Zones early next week.

The Australian Recreational Fishing Foundation has asked AFANT and its members to help send a strong message to the QLD Government that recreational fishermen throughout Australia expect them to keep their election promises.

If we are to achieve other net free zones in Queensland and throughout Australia we need to ensure the Queensland Government implements these three key recreational fishing only net-free areas .
